The Inspection Agency examined the problems of reducing pressure and discharge of Tehran

According to Mehr News Agency, a meeting was held in order to examine the problems of public rights and public rights to investigate the problems of reducing water pressure and water shortage in Tehran province at the Deputy Director of Supervision and Inspection of the State Inspectorate General.
The meeting was attended by Deputy Minister of Water and Water Affairs Abfa The CEO of Iran Water Resources Management Company, Managing Director of Water and Wastewater Engineering Company, Tehran Regional Water Company CEO, Tehran Water and Wastewater Company CEO and a group of relevant managers were held.
At the meeting, Musa Mouidi, the Inspector General Affairs of the State Inspection Organization, emphasized the need to accelerate the existing problems and inform and respond effectively to citizens.
During the meeting, while examining the actions of responsible agencies in the field of consumption management, reducing network pressure and water shortage in some areas of Tehran, the need to adopt urgent solutions and prevention of extensive disconnections.
Due to the decrease in rainfall and drought continuity in recent years that has led to a significant drop in water resources in Tehran, Tehran's water and wastewater company has been decided to increase the capacity of the public accountability system (public communication and water and wastewater accidents), in addition to improving the provincial water levels.
